"The Marlow Murder Club" to Return for Season 3
The renewal comes in advance of season two, which will premiere August 24 at 9:00/8:00c.

The Marlow Murder Club to Return for Season 3

[May 20, 2025] Hit crime-drama The Marlow Murder Club, hailed by the Daily Mail (UK) as "a murder mystery masterclass," has officially been renewed for a third season. About The Marlow Murder Club

From Robert Thorogood, creator of the hit TV series Death in Paradise, The Marlow Murder Club is a lighthearted cozy mystery set in the small but affluent British town of Marlow. It's the story three unlikely amateur sleuths who come together to tackle some puzzling mysteries in Marlow with wit and humor. The Marlow Murder Club Season 1 premiered on MASTERPIECE on PBS in 2024, and Season 2 will premiere August 24, 2025, 9/8c. (Find out everything we know so far about Season 2.) What to Expect in The Marlow Murder Club Season 3

Now an established part of newly promoted DI Tanika Malik's (Natalie Dew) crime-solving team, retired archaeologist Judith Potts (Samantha Bond), dog walker Suzie Harris (Jo Martin) and vicar's wife Becks Starling (Cara Horgan) are back and bringing their unconventional methods to a string of high-profile murders. From the sudden death of the nicest man in Marlow, the town's beloved mayor, to a celebrity chef found dead at the launch of his cookbook with half the town in attendance, the team will be working under the watchful eye of the Marlow community. They'll also be called to action at a university reunion in an eerie manor house where in a surprising twist, Becks finds herself amongst the suspects. Could this case threaten our amateur sleuths' roles as civilian advisors?

The Marlow Murder Club Season 3 Cast

The brand-new season will not only reunite the beloved cast of Samantha Bond (Home Fires, Downton Abbey), Jo Martin (Doctor Who, Back to Life), Cara Horgan (The Sandman, Traitors) , and Natalie Dew (Sandylands, The Capture), but other series regulars as well, such as Holli Dempsey, Phill Langhorne and Tijan Sarr. The Marlow Murder Club Season 3 Episodes

The third season will have six parts, and it promises to delight fans with three more intriguing murder mysteries to solve, each unfolding over two episodes. The new season will continue the show's signature blend of humor, mystery and heart, from an exceptional team of writers.

The Marlow Murder Club NovelsThe Marlow Murder Club is inspired by the bestselling novels by Robert Thorogood. The three-book series includes: The Marlow Murder Club, Death Comes to Marlow, and The Queen of Poisons. Season 3 will be an adaptation of book three, The Queen of Poisons. In 2023, The Marlow Murder Club was nominated for the Mystery Writers of America's prestigious Edgar Awards which honor the best in mystery fiction, non-fiction, television, film, and theater.
